how to convert text(html) back to html.


My wording is probably not correct so bare with me.

I lost an email that was in html.
I found it in ./thunderbird/* in ordinary text.

How can it be converted back to an html message?
It is VERY important email that I need.

All the information that was displayed in the E-mail should be in the text file, HTML just display's it differently.

If you see the <tags/> in the text file. Just change the name to "something.html" and is should display in your browser.

As an alternative, see if you can display the message in Thunderbird. Then click the "View" menu item, and select one of the "Display as HTML" choices.
